Is 6252 prime or composite?


To determine if 6252 is a prime number or a composite number, we simply look at the factors for 6252.

If the factors of 6252 are only 6252 and 1, then we know that 6252 is a prime number. Otherwise, 6252 is a composite number.

To explain better, if 6252 is only divisible by 1 and 6252, then it is a prime number, and if 6252 is divisible by more than 6252 and 1, then it is a composite number.

The factors of 6252 are as follows:

1, 2, 3, 4, 6, 12, 521, 1042, 1563, 2084, 3126, 6252

Therefore, since 6252 is divisible by more than one and itself, the answer to the question "Is 6252 prime or composite?" is highlighted in blue below.

composite
